Company Profile

E trades as an American Depositary Receipt (ADR), offering U.S. investors a convenient way to access its foreign-listed shares. In contrast, OXY is a standard domestic listing.

SymbolEOXY
Company NameEni S.p.A.Occidental Petroleum Corporation
CountryItalyUnited States
GICS SectorEnergyEnergy
GICS IndustryOil, Gas & Consumable FuelsOil, Gas & Consumable Fuels
Market Capitalization52.97 billion USD44.69 billion USD
ExchangeNYSENYSE
Listing DateNovember 28, 1995December 31, 1981
Security TypeADRCommon Stock
